LD end-pumped Q-switched Nd:YVO4/KTA optical parametric oscillator laser at 1.53 μm

  • Publish Date: 2010-02-15
  • A highly efficient high-repetition-rate CW laser diode end-pumped acousto-optically (AO) Q-switched eye-safe intracavity optical parametric oscillator at 1.53 μm was experimentally investigated. The 20 mm long KTA crystal cut for typeⅡ noncritical phase matching was adopted as the nonlinear crystal parametric converter in this experiment. We have achieved the signal average power of 2.6 W under the LD pumping power of 13.7 W and the pulse repetition rate of 60 kHz, corresponding to an optical-to-optical conversion efficiency of 19%. At the highest output power of 2.6 W, the signal pulse duration of 2.9 ns was obtained, corresponding to the single pulse energy of 43.3 μJ and peak power of 15 kW, respectively.
